Meeting Point and Check-in Details

Where’s the meeting point for the Kamaishi Bay Fishing Boat Cruise?

Participants will meet at the Uogashi Terraces, located at 3-1-3 Uogashi, Kamaishi, Iwate 026-0012, Japan.

Check-in is 15 minutes before the scheduled 2:00 PM boarding time at the front desk.

The key details for meeting and boarding include:

  • Meeting Point: Uogashi Terraces
  • Check-in: 15 minutes before 2:00 PM boarding
  • Start Time: 2:00 PM
  • End Point: Returns to the meeting point
  • Confirmation required within 48 hours, subject to availability

Participation Requirements

Kamaishi Bay Fishing Boat Cruise With Guided Local Fisherman - Participation Requirements

Although confirmation for the Kamaishi Bay Fishing Boat Cruise is received within 48 hours, subject to availability, the tour isn’t wheelchair accessible.

It’s located near public transportation, but not recommended for those with back problems, pregnant travelers, or individuals with serious medical conditions.

Preschool children aren’t allowed – only those who can board independently. Intoxicated people won’t be permitted to board.

The fishing boat cruise is a private tour, with only your group participating.

Comfort and safety are essential, so be sure to wear appropriate clothing and footwear for the experience.
